I downloaded the update and have been playing it. Overall, I really like the improvements. FFG has stepped up the interface, making it much better and more intuitive than it previously was. The new monsters and areas make the game more challenging. For example, some monsters will add a doom token once defeated, but some areas will take away a doom token when defeated. Adds more strategy in it.
The game also contains unlockable characters once certain conditions are met. Some are when you buy the Cthulhu expansion, but others are when you defeat Azazoth, etc.
I played Yig once (with 2 investigators) and beat it within 6 rounds. That felt easy, but I could have gotten lucky. I played another with Azazoth that started out well, but quickly evolved into a true mythos pouncing.
Overall, the update seems to be working IMO.
